What is log base 2 of 95?

The log base 2 of 95 is 6.5698556083, because 2 raised to the power of 6.5698556083 equals 95.

How to calculate log base 2 of 95

1
First, identify the target value x = 95.
2
Apply the change-of-base formula: log₂(x) = ln(x) / ln(2).
3
Calculate the natural logarithms:
ln(95) ≈ 4.553877
ln(2) ≈ 0.693147
4
Divide the values to get the final result: 6.5698556083.
